What is division?

Back

Division is the process of splitting a number into equal parts. For example, if you have 12 apples and divide them into 4 equal groups, each group has 3 apples.

How do you find the duration of time between two times?

Back

To find the duration, subtract the start time from the end time. For example, from 9:05 a.m. to 9:47 a.m. is 42 minutes.

What is the product of two numbers?

Back

The product is the result of multiplying two numbers together. For example, the product of 8 and 30 is 240.

What does it mean to find an equivalent expression?

Back

Finding an equivalent expression means to find another expression that has the same value. For example, 490 + 160 is equivalent to 500 + 150.

What is multiplication?

Back

Multiplication is a mathematical operation where a number is added to itself a certain number of times. For example, 4 multiplied by 3 means 4 + 4 + 4, which equals 12.
